Enterprise Cloud Cost Optimization Strategies for Multi-Cloud Environments

Cost pressures keep rising for any business in the cloud. Spend too little, and workloads suffer. Spend too much, and budgets spiral out of control. That’s where strong cloud cost optimization strategies matter most, especially as more companies split workloads across AWS, Azure, Google Cloud, and niche providers. In this guide, SmartOSC walks through practical ways to keep cloud bills in check, avoid ‘zombie’ spend, and drive real business value with a multi-cloud strategy.

cloud cost optimization strategies

Understanding Cloud Cost Optimization Strategies in Multi-Cloud Environments

Before jumping into tactics, it’s important to understand what cloud cost optimization really means, especially across multi-cloud setups. The way costs behave across different providers brings unique challenges that can’t be ignored. 

Recent McKinsey research reveals that organizations report roughly 28% of cloud spending goes to waste, underscoring just how critical optimization is

What is Cloud Cost Optimization?

Cloud cost optimization strategies focus on using cloud services smartly so every dollar works harder. In a multi-cloud setup, the goal isn’t just about saving money. It’s about making the right trade-offs, balancing speed, resilience, and spend, across several platforms at once. AWS, Azure, and Google Cloud each set their own pricing rules, from per-second billing to region-based rates. Juggling these differences means companies must rethink how they monitor, predict, and allocate costs.

A single-cloud environment feels like ‘playing on easy mode’ by comparison. Multi-cloud brings more complexity, but also more ways to negotiate, compare, and shift workloads where they perform best and cost the least. That flexibility is a double-edged sword: it can bring savings or create hidden waste if no one’s watching closely.

Since more than 30 % of cloud budgets are often squandered, organizations without strict governance risk letting small leaks turn into gushing losses.

Key Challenges in Multi-Cloud Cost Management

Managing costs in a multi-cloud world rarely feels simple. There are always new pricing plans, shifting terms, and surprise data transfer fees. Every provider uses its own billing format, which makes it tricky to get a unified view. 

Just pulling together a basic report can take longer than ‘herding cats’ for some IT teams, especially for businesses juggling global business operations & outsourcing hubs and cloud services.

A few headaches show up everywhere:

  • Jumbled pricing models, discounts, and fees that change without warning.
  • Sudden spikes from data movement between providers or regions.
  • Resource sprawl as teams launch projects but forget to shut them down later.
  • Lack of visibility, teams often can’t see what’s running, where, or why.
  • Governance gaps, leading to duplicated services or underused licenses.

The real ‘gotcha’? If you don’t have strong cloud cost optimization strategies, small leaks turn into gushing losses before anyone realizes what’s wrong.

The Growing Importance of Cloud Cost Optimization

Cloud spending is growing ‘like weeds after rain.’ Gartner’s numbers paint a sharp picture: global cloud spend is projected to break $723.4 billion in 2025, up from $595.7 billion billion in 2024. Most IT leaders now rate cloud cost management as a top-three priority, especially as economic uncertainty forces every budget under a microscope.

Pressure comes from every side. New AI workloads burn through compute faster than ever. Edge computing, data analytics, and hybrid operations all pile on costs. Industry studies now show more than 60% of businesses waste 30% or more of their cloud spend. In a multi-cloud world, solid cloud cost optimization strategies are no longer a ‘nice-to-have’. They’re a lifeline.

See more: Top 10 Cloud Cost Optimization Tools Every Business Should Know

Proven Cloud Cost Optimization Strategies for Multi-Cloud Environments

Now that we’ve outlined the risks, it’s time to break down actionable strategies. These approaches help organizations manage spending without slowing down innovation.

Unified Cost Visibility Across Clouds

Ask any finance team what they dread most, and ‘fractured billing’ lands near the top. Getting a single view of all costs across clouds can feel like ‘chasing shadows’. Unified dashboards change the game. By pulling data from every provider, these dashboards let leaders compare apples to apples, catch unexpected spikes, and make decisions in real time.

  • Use cost management tools that aggregate billing from AWS, Azure, and Google Cloud.
  • Set up tagging rules so you can filter spend by project, team, or business unit.
  • Run showback or chargeback reports to hold each group accountable.

Teams that do this find cost anomalies faster, shut down idle resources quickly, and avoid month-end billing drama.

Rightsizing Resources and Smart Workload Placement

No business enjoys paying for idle machines. Rightsizing means matching resource size to actual demand, no more, no less. In multi-cloud setups, it gets tricky. The same app might run best on a ‘burly’ AWS instance but cost less on a slimmer Azure machine during slow hours.

How smart companies approach it:

  • Audit all workloads, then cut oversized VMs or storage.
  • Move non-critical workloads to regions or platforms with better pricing.
  • Shift bursty jobs to clouds that handle spikes cheaply.

One retail giant saw costs plummet after swapping always-on compute for auto-scaled spot resources during off-peak hours. That freed up funds to test new AI projects, proof that good cloud cost optimization strategies aren’t just about savings; they fuel growth.

Leveraging Reserved Instances, Spot, and Savings Plans

Every cloud provider tries to lure customers with discounts for long-term commitment. Reserved Instances (RIs), Spot, and Savings Plans all play a role.

  • RIs work best for predictable, steady workloads.
  • Spot instances slash costs on batch or fault-tolerant jobs, but can be interrupted.
  • Savings Plans reward a steady level of usage across resource types.

Blending these options across platforms takes the sting out of big cloud bills. The trick is balancing savings with enough flexibility to avoid ‘getting stuck’ as your needs shift.

Automating Resource Management

Manual oversight leads to missed savings. Automation tools can scale resources up or down in real time, turn off dev/test environments outside office hours, and enforce policy-as-code for tagging or deployment.

  • Set up auto-scaling for variable workloads.
  • Use scheduled shutdowns for non-essential environments.
  • Automate tagging and decommissioning to keep things tidy.

Automation is like hiring a 24/7 cloud ‘janitor’, it’s not glamorous, but it pays off.

Minimizing Cross-Cloud Data Transfer Costs

Those tiny ‘egress’ line items sneak up fast. Moving data between providers, or across regions, racks up fees no one wants. The fix? Smart architecture and local caching.

  • Keep compute and storage in the same provider when possible.
  • Use edge nodes or CDNs to serve data closer to the user.
  • Compress files and schedule bulk transfers for off-peak times.

A healthcare group cut costs by 35% after shifting heavy analytics jobs to a provider with cheaper data egress. Sometimes, just asking ‘Does this data really need to move?’ saves more than any negotiation.

Implementing Robust Governance and Tagging Policies

You can’t manage what you can’t see. Tagging turns chaotic spend into readable stories. It lets IT, finance, and project teams track who used what, and why.

  • Mandate consistent tagging for every resource.
  • Set up automated audits to catch missing tags.
  • Roll out chargeback models to encourage smart spending.

Showback reports don’t just clarify costs, they trigger conversations about smarter resource use. When everyone knows their spend gets tracked, the old ‘set it and forget it’ approach fades away.

How Advanced Technologies Enhance Cloud Cost Optimization

Smart companies are turning to automation, AI, and modern development practices to stay one step ahead. These tools make it easier to predict costs and stay in control.

Role of Artificial Intelligence and Machine Learning

Forget the hype, AI isn’t just for chatbots. It’s now a secret weapon in cloud cost optimization strategies. Modern tools can scan millions of records, spot anomalies in real time, and recommend tweaks faster than any human team.

  • AI predicts when a resource will go unused, so it can be cut or downsized.
  • Machine learning algorithms suggest which workloads could shift to cheaper clouds.
  • Automated scripts can enforce tagging and shut down ‘orphan’ resources.

A fintech company cut its monthly spend by 28% after rolling out AI-based monitoring that flagged unused machines. AI keeps learning, so savings grow over time.

Integration with CI/CD Pipelines and Infrastructure as Code

Building cost control into DevOps isn’t just smart, it’s fast becoming the norm. When engineers see projected cloud costs right inside their deployment pipeline, it’s much harder for budgets to spiral out of control.

  • Integrate cost checks into CI/CD so expensive changes trigger alerts.
  • Embed tagging requirements and budget policies into Infrastructure as Code (IaC) templates.
  • Encourage teams to review cost metrics during sprint planning and retros.

This practice turns cost control from a finance problem into everyone’s responsibility. If a new feature threatens to double costs, engineers catch it early, before it hits production.

Watch more: Cost Optimization: 10 Smart Strategies to Boost Business Efficiency

Best Practices for Sustainable Cloud Cost Management in Multi-Cloud Setups

Keeping cloud spend in check isn’t a one-time fix. These practices build the habits, teams, and systems that support long-term savings.

Establishing a Cloud Cost Center of Excellence (CoE)

Successful organizations don’t rely on one ‘cost cop’ to keep things in line. Instead, they build cross-functional teams, a Cloud Cost Center of Excellence, to set standards, review spending, and champion new practices.

  • Bring together IT, finance, ops, and business leaders.
  • Define clear roles, review KPIs, and share wins or lessons learned.
  • Meet regularly to review cloud spend, spot trends, and decide when to act.

Having a CoE builds a shared sense of purpose and turns ‘cloud cost optimization strategies’ from a project into an ongoing habit.

Adopting FinOps for Financial and Operational Collaboration

FinOps means treating cloud spend like a team sport. Finance, engineering, and operations all have a stake in smart spending. This approach shifts focus from ‘cutting costs’ to creating real value.

  • Set up rituals where teams review cloud costs together.
  • Link budgets to business outcomes, not just resource consumption.
  • Use real-time dashboards so teams act before overspending happens.

When FinOps culture takes hold, cloud cost discussions shift from blame to collaboration. Teams stop pointing fingers and start finding solutions together.

Continuous Monitoring, Auditing, and Optimization

Cloud costs change fast. What worked yesterday may be wasteful today. Continuous monitoring and regular audits keep everything in check.

  • Review billing data monthly, or even weekly.
  • Schedule audits to hunt for forgotten resources or over-provisioned machines.
  • Act on recommendations quickly, then track the results.

One SmartOSC client, a national retailer, ran quarterly audits that trimmed 20% off annual cloud spend, freeing up budget for new innovation.

SmartOSC – Your Trusted Partner for Multi-Cloud Cost Optimization Strategies

SmartOSC brings decades of experience guiding enterprises through the chaos of multi-cloud spend. Our team knows the pitfalls of fractured billing, surprise egress charges, and stalled projects from first-hand experience.

We support organizations at every stage:

  • Building unified dashboards and reporting tools for real-time visibility.
  • Designing automation for rightsizing, scaling, and governance, across AWS, Azure, and Google Cloud environments.
  • Setting up FinOps practices that fit your business.

Clients trust us to bring ‘order to the madness’, and it’s not just talk. 

The Mall Group, a major retail conglomerate in Thailand, faced rising infrastructure costs and inefficiencies across its cloud systems. SmartOSC stepped in with a full AWS assessment and introduced cost-effective solutions like containerization, serverless layers, and spot instances. The result? Up to 15% in eCommerce infrastructure savings and faster time-to-market for internal systems.

In another case, MSB, a leading Vietnamese bank with millions of customers, needed to cut operational overheads while scaling digital services. By implementing the Backbase platform and tailoring it to local needs, SmartOSC helped MSB reduce its cost-to-serve by 30% and increase digital customer growth by 20–40% annually.

SmartOSC partners with industry leaders like Adobe, Sitecore, and Shopify Plus to deliver integrated solutions that work for your stack, not just ours. We don’t just promise results, we measure them, share lessons learned, and work alongside your team to make savings stick.

Looking to keep your spend under control? SmartOSC is ready to help you turn ‘messy multi-cloud’ into a competitive edge.

FAQs: Cloud Cost Optimization Strategies

What are the biggest challenges in optimizing costs across multi-cloud environments?

Managing different pricing models, hidden fees, and a lack of unified billing makes it tough to spot where money slips away. Teams often struggle to see across all platforms at once, which means leaks stay hidden longer than they should.

How can automation help reduce cloud costs effectively?

Automation handles routine tasks, like scaling, tagging, and shutting down idle machines, so nothing falls through the cracks. This keeps spend tight, even as cloud usage changes by the hour.

What role does FinOps play in cloud cost optimization?

FinOps pulls together finance, engineering, and operations. When these teams work together, decisions move faster, accountability grows, and everyone keeps an eye on spend, not just the finance team.

Are reserved instances and spot instances suitable for all workloads?

Reserved instances fit predictable, steady needs. Spot instances are a great deal for flexible or fault-tolerant jobs, but they can be interrupted with little warning. Most teams mix both for balance.

How important is tagging in managing multi-cloud costs?

Tagging isn’t just a ‘nice touch’. It’s how teams know who’s spending what, where, and why. Clear tagging makes cost reports meaningful, spots waste, and supports fair cost allocation across projects.

Conclusion

Cloud cost optimization strategies aren’t just a checklist, they’re a lifeline for businesses juggling several clouds. From unified dashboards to smarter workload placement, the right moves cut waste, spark new growth, and keep your teams focused on what matters most.

SmartOSC stands ready to help enterprises move beyond guesswork. We bring clarity to cloud spend, sharpen your strategy, and turn cloud chaos into results you can measure. Want to see real savings and gain control over your cloud investments? Contact us today and let SmartOSC show how a strong cloud cost optimization strategy sets your business up for what’s next.